Webb17 maj 2024 · Recommending necessary changes that you need to do in your home to improve safety post-surgery. Why is physical therapy a must after a total hip … WebbWork. If you have a desk job with minimal activity, you can return to work in about two weeks. If your job requires heavy lifting or is otherwise tough on the hips, it is recommended to take off about six weeks to recover. Sports. For sports with minimal activity, such as golf, you can return when you feel comfortable.
